Subject: Scheduled key rotation — Restockr planner service

Hi all,

As part of our quarterly credential hygiene, we rotated the API key used by Restockr, the vending-machine restock planner that schedules refill routes for the Copperfield campus fleet. The previous key is revoked effective tonight; any cron jobs or scripts still referencing it will receive 401 responses after the cutoff. Please update your local configs and the shared staging environment, and note the rotation date in the maintenance log. The new key is below.

API key for bageg-kajef: vxb2-ss

# Hotfix env for the Bramblefox session-token refresh bug.
# Support: tokens were expiring mid-session because the refresh
# worker read a stale signing value after the Dovermere migration.
# Do not reuse the old file; this one replaces it entirely.
# BFX_REFRESH_INTERVAL and BFX_TOKEN_TTL stay at their defaults.
# The fix requires the current signing secret on the next line.

vault entry, hahaf-tahop: VAULT_KEY3=84f

## Step 4: Swap the autocomplete endpoint

Plugins targeting AddrLens v2 must drop the legacy `suggest()` call and use `resolve()` instead. The Norvik geocoder no longer accepts unauthenticated lookups, so register your plugin with the Trellby console before shipping. Caching hints are now mandatory; omitting them throws at init. Set the following values in your plugin manifest.

service settings:
ralael:
  pin: 7453
  tenant: zorath
  seal: seal_087806e4
  metrics_host: metrics.ralael.paliqworks.example
  standby_team: fraath
  escalation: praok-istiel
  nonce: 10e083